The construction company (contractor) and the main employer (contracting organization) are to blame for the workers not getting wages. The problem of the contractor investing the payment received from the contracting organization elsewhere and not paying has been seen in many projects across the country. In the same way, sometimes the final burden of the loss or other financial problems of the contractor falls on the workers.

 

The workers who have to earn to cover the morning and evening hours cannot stay away from home for a long time without getting wages. They are looking for a new job. Now they can't leave the new job and protest to the contractor for wages, and they will have to lose hope for wages. Another reason is that the sub-contractor or Nike invests the money they get for the workers' wages elsewhere and they don't have money at the time of payment. 

Apart from that, when there is a dispute between the contractors working in partnership on various issues including commission, when the payment is stopped by the subcontractor for not doing quality work, there is a problem in the payment of wages to the workers. They forget that regardless of what it looks like on the surface, the contractor is responsible for fulfilling the contract between the worker and the contractor, and the law also assigns this responsibility to the main employer. They consider it easy to make a victim of it. 

District Attorney Govind Upadhyay says, 'Section 64 of the Labor Act 074 states that employers (contractors) must hire workers through licensed labor suppliers, Section 65 states that if the labor suppliers and employers do not pay wages to the workers, the main employer (contracting organization) can bank Payment is drawn from the guarantee and section 66 stipulates that if the labor supplier is an unlicensed person or company, those workers will belong to the main employer (scheme contracting office), so the workers cannot be forgotten when paying for the scheme. Doing this is simply a collusion between the contractor and the office.'

According to the Public Procurement Act-2063 and Regulation-2064, the construction business does not have to submit the estimated wages of the workers when inviting tenders for the project. There is no 'Column' to regulate workers' wages or analyze prices within the framework of the Public Procurement Monitoring Office. In the agreements between the main employer and the construction company to complete the plan, there is no mention of the payment of workers' wages. 

Chief Engineer of Infrastructure Office Myagdi, Bishnu Paudel, said, "To solve the problem of frequent workers not getting wages, it is necessary to create a separate contract between the builders and the workers, mentioning the minimum wage and guaranteeing the payment." 

According to District Attorney Govinda Upadhyay, the rights of workers can be ensured by mandating a labor contract in the contract process, setting up a monitoring unit for the implementation of the Labor Act in the District Coordinating Committee to listen to complaints related to the non-payment of wages by the workers, and setting certain standards for the district court to hear labor cases. Suresh Dhakal, Head of Labor and Employment Office Pokhara, says that it is necessary to amend the Labor Act to ensure the rights of workers working in the construction sector and the informal sector.

It has been a year since the 35 workers involved in the construction of the Beni Hospital building returned without getting their wages. 18 laborers working in the Darbang-Vim rural road project were also forced to work for free. Construction companies made profits from many such projects that were built and built in Myagdi. The government has fulfilled the 'goal of development'. However, the ground workers working in the construction returned home hungry. 

Workers involved in the construction of Beni Hospital say, 'What kind of development are you trying to achieve by killing the poorest?' Filed a complaint at the office (Ziprka). 

ZIPRA on 26th August wrote a letter to the Intensive Urban and Building Project, Baglung to 'make necessary arrangements' with the workers' petition. The project sent a letter to the builder on 1 October 2080. After this letter, on 10 October 2080, the builder Ravin Joshi and the labor supplier (Nike) gave only 10,000 to the petitioner laborer Santveer Lama through representative Durga Karki. Returned to calculate the rest later. Santveer, in his own words, received Rs 10,000 for the car fare 'only after threatening to commit suicide'.

Unpaid workers could not afford to stay in the under-construction building (Magdi Hospital) starving during Dasain. After waiting for a few days, they returned home empty-handed. 

"We have started work here since June 7th, only I have to take 35,000," Santaveer Lama from Timal of Kavre, who was met in Pohor Asoj, said, "Everyone else returned home, an old man from Dang asked for the carriage fare from home." I am here without any travel expenses.' 

'There is no record of how many workers worked here,' Ashok Kunwar, the site engineer of the construction company, said, 'I heard that there was a dispute between the contractor, Nike and the workers According to the contract agreement dated 21 January 2073 from Urban Development and Building Construction Department Division Office, Baglung, the 50-bed Beni Hospital building should have been completed in three years. However, so far the physical progress of building construction is 80 percent and the financial progress is 73 percent. Mahadev Khimti/Galwa/Rafina Joint Venture (JV) in collaboration with Central President of Nepal Construction Professionals Federation Ravi Singh's Mahadev Khimti, Deputy Secretary General Narhari Thapalia's Galwa and Ravin Joshi's Rafina Constructions has concluded the contract for the construction of the building for 189 million. According to Shankarraj Koirala, an engineer of the intensive urban and building construction project who monitors the construction, the contract has been extended until the end of March. 

18 laborers working in the Darbang-Khara-Vim road upgradation project contracted by Malika Rural Municipality of Myagdi filed a complaint at the district administration office on 19 October 2080 after they did not receive the remaining 917,000 for their wages.

In the district administration office, Myagdi, 12 complaints have been registered regarding non-payment of wages by workers employed in various government schemes in the financial year 2080/81 alone. According to 6 of these complaints, 50 workers who worked in various projects did not get the 19 lakh 49 thousand they were supposed to get. The remaining four complaints were filed by the contractor 

They are related to non-payment of food in various shops and non-payment for renting two transport and construction equipment. 

"During the Corona period, when the contractors did not come in contact, hundreds of workers were starving without wages, local residents gave them food and the administration paid for the way and sent them home, now this is less," said Dhirendraraj Pant, information officer of the district administration office and assistant chief district officer. There will be a chain of payment process in the contract, if one of them is broken or crooked, the lowest level of workers will be affected the most.' 

In previous years, workers came with complaints about not getting wages, but records were not kept, he said. He said, "Since 2080/81, we have started recording such complaints in writing." However, the district administration office could not pay the workers who worked for the construction of Beni Hospital. Most of the complaints filed in the district administration office have been sent to the police office for 'necessary facilitation'. 

On the other hand, the number of complaints of workers who have not received wages from various schemes in District Police Office Myagdi is more. Out of the 18 payment related complaints registered at the police office in the year 2080/81, 14 are related to non-payment of wages by workers. In this complaint, the workers are yet to receive 71 lakh 47 thousand due for working in various construction companies. We have called some contractors and made them pay. After agreeing to pay the rest of the petitions, the workers have returned, since they did not return to say that they did not get the money, we believe that everyone must have received it," said Rajan Rayamazhi, Information Officer of the District Police Office. "Most of the complaints are from local workers. There are no complaints from workers who came from far away.'' Since the district police and district administration have only records of complaints filed in a year and among them only local workers' complaints are acted upon, it can be assumed that the number of cheated workers is much more than mentioned here.

The purchase act, labor act or any other act has not specified the responsibility of the district administration office and the police to pay the wages of workers. All we have to do is to mediate," said Laxman Dhakal, the chief district officer of Myagdi (recently transferred to the Ministry of Federal Affairs and General Administration). "Because the law of the country is more for formality and less for implementation, workers in the construction and informal sectors have been subjected to injustice."&nbsp ;

According to the Public Procurement Act 2063 and Regulation 2064, there is a legal provision that firms with purchase contracts must be paid to a designated account, so the government office only pays the main contractor. 

"Goods" added by the first amendment of Section 2 of the Procurement Act shall mean any kind of movable or immovable (animate or inanimate) item and the term shall also refer to the service incidental to the supply of such item... The word 'labourer' is nowhere mentioned in the entire Public Procurement Act 2063 and Regulations 2064, except that. In Section 47 (1) d of Chapter 8 of the Local Government Operation Act 2074, the judicial committee formed at the local level is assigned the responsibility of looking at 'non-payment of wages'. In section 47 (2) of the Act, it is said - "A person who reconciles through reconciliation can freeze the account in the name of the defendant in a bank, company, financial institution or any body in a civil case filed as a plaintiff, and imprisoned for up to one year." 

However, the Labor Act 2074 stipulates that labor suppliers must obtain a license, employment contracts cannot be entered into without labor, and if the employer or labor supplier does not pay the wages of the workers, the main employer must pay with a bank guarantee.
